Blueprint Desktop App

Install and connect the Blueprint Desktop App to your License Server.

Windows

Run Blueprint.exe and follow the installation wizard. Once the installation is complete, launch the Blueprint application.

First Launch

When Blueprint starts for the first time, it prompts you to configure the License Server connection. Enter the URL of the License Server you configured during server installation.

http://<server-ip-address>:<port>/api/v1

*If the License Server is installed on the same machine, the default local server address is usually sufficient.

Accessing Server Settings

If the License Server configuration window does not appear automatically, click the Blueprint logo in the upper-left corner and select About.

Open About from the Blueprint logo menu.
About Window

Open the License Server tab to view or update the server connection settings at any time.

Sign In

Once the License Server connection is configured, Blueprint displays the sign-in window.

Sign in with an existing account or create a new one.
Create an Account

If you are using Blueprint for the first time, select Create Account. Enter your email address and password, then click Sign Up.

Log In

After creating your account, sign in using your email address and password.

User Menu

After signing in, Blueprint automatically loads the Browser plugin. If it is not loaded, open the User Menu and select Plugin Manager.

Plugin Manager

Click the yellow plugin icon to load a plugin. Once loaded, the icon turns green, indicating the plugin is active.

Browser Plugin

After the Browser plugin is loaded, click Browser in the top toolbar to open the Browser window.
